The OpenAI Trade Isn't Microsoft Anymore. Here's Where Smart Money May Be Looking.
Yahoo Finance ·
Back in 2023, investors viewed Microsoft ( MSFT +6.03% ) as one of the best options to get direct exposure to OpenAI. That's because the tech giant announced a multiyear, multibillion-dollar investment in OpenAI that could reach $10 billion. It wasn't Microsoft's first investment in the company, and the two of them seemed close. However, the good relationship has turned a bit sour, with Microsoft releasing products that directly compete with ChatGPT. Microsoft no longer seems like the top stock to buy for direct exposure to OpenAI, but there is still a great option. Nvidia ( NVDA 1.42% ) appears to be the best choice for investors who want exposure to OpenAI before its IPO. OpenAI needs AI infrastructure to run ChatGPT and future services, and that infrastructure is only possible with Nvidia's chips. As OpenAI's revenue continues to scale, the need for more AI chips will grow.
